Fire Breaks Out at Former Mill in Ashford

A fire at a former mill building in East Hill, Ashford, prompted a major response from Kent Fire and Rescue Service on Friday, December 13, 2024.

The fire began with a tree alight near the property, which quickly spread to the exterior of the historic mill building. Firefighters were called to the scene at 5:33 PM and worked for over an hour to bring the blaze under control.

Major Firefighting Response

Nine fire engines, a height vehicle, and a bulk water carrier were deployed to tackle the flames. Crews utilized water from hydrants and used main jets to extinguish the fire.

The response ensured the fire was contained before it could cause more significant damage. Thankfully, no injuries were reported.

Investigation Underway

The cause of the fire remains unknown and is under investigation. Authorities have not ruled out any possibilities as they work to determine how the fire started.

Residents in the area praised the swift response of the fire service, which prevented further damage to the historic site.
